Output 83a2f80ba4702768c8d809490b204a5143d97e6bdcc16bda968aa4f6bcd48cf5:759

value
331195
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 84ddc7d51c633e93f0e8468c777b6daa22f5b6a19f08816064e7c4b5a0a66326
address
tb1psnwu04guvvlf8u8gg6x8w7md4g30td4pnuygzcryulzttg9xvvnq5tz2ts
transaction
83a2f80ba4702768c8d809490b204a5143d97e6bdcc16bda968aa4f6bcd48cf5
confirmations
17306
spent
false

1 Sat Range